Gutters are available in a variety of materials, but galvanized steel is the most durable option for homes in all climates. It is coated with a protective zinc coating that makes it more resistant to corrosion than aluminum. The coating is sturdy enough to withstand high temperatures and heavy rain. Galvanized steel is also resistant to warping and sagging. Its strength makes this a good option for areas or homes that receive heavy rainfall.

It is rust-resistant and requires less maintenance than other gutter materials. However, it is still vulnerable to rusting if its zinc coating is damaged or scratched. To stop rust from occurring, it is important to repair damaged areas as soon as possible. It is possible to paint it, but it is more difficult than painting aluminum or vinyl.

Galvanized steel also has the advantage of being abrasion-resistant. This makes it an ideal choice for homes that have children or pets. It is also more durable than aluminum, which can crack under extreme temperature changes. It is also more affordable than stainless-steel, which is typically used on commercial buildings.

As opposed to aluminum and plastic galvanized steel is also fire-resistant and pest-proof. It is also recyclable, which helps reduce the environmental impact. When installing gutters the right material is crucial. Aluminum gutters are the most popular, but there are many other types. It is a sturdy and weather-resistant material that will last decades. It is also less expensive than other gutters materials.

Aluminum gutters are available in a wide range of colors, and they can be stained or painted to match the exterior of your home. They are light and have fewer seams than vinyl gutters, making them easier to install. Aluminum gutters are recyclable, making them an environmentally sustainable option for homeowners.

The cost of guttering repairs can vary depending on the size of your house and style. For instance, two-story houses typically need more downspout sections than single-story houses. The cost of gutter repairs can be influenced by the number of sections needed and the cost of labor. Additional factors that can affect the cost of guttering repair include the extension of the downspout and additional pieces, as well as special safety measures for installation.

The main function of gutters is to channel rainwater away from a house but they can also get damaged by heavy snow or hail and become blocked by leaves debris, leaves, and other debris. A damaged or blocked rain gutter could cause water to leak into the roof, foundation or walls of the house and create structural issues. Gutter repair costs tend to be less than the cost of replacing the entire gutter system. Certain issues, like the possibility of a leak or a sagging gutter, may require more extensive repair.

There are many factors that can increase the cost of gutter repair such as the size and number of the gutters on your home, the landscaping and the local labor costs. It is possible to pay extra if the roof of your home is sloping or the gutter is located in a difficult spot. You could also be charged an additional fee for a lift if you must work on the ground instead of climbing a ladder.
